The final day of submitting Zamalek's elections applications witnessed the introduction of four new names, who will all be running for the club's presidency.

Mahmoud Khaled, Nasser Hassanein, Mohamed Fekri and Salama Al-Hagrasi will all be eying the presidency seat in the elections which will be held on May 29th.

The final four take the presidency elections' tally to nine candidates, after former bosses Kamal Darwish, Mortada Mansour and Mamdouh Abbas and newcomers Khaled Al-Qawshi and Abdul-Tawab Khalaf announced their intention to take part.

Khaled is Mansour's brother in law, meaning that the Mansour family will have three names in the elections as Mansour's son Ahmed will be running for a place in the new board.

Zamalek's elections will take place on May after the National Sports Council accepted Mansour's appeal at the invalidity of appointing former boss Abbas.
